It does not clarify exactly what is aDTE and what is a DCE, and since many applications are simple DTE (computer) toDTE (terminal or printer) connections, it is often open to debate as to what is at whichend of the interface. Although a point-to-point connection provides the correct pinterminations for DTE-to-DCE, a useful extra gadget is a cable known as a “nullmodem” (Figure 6.19) which creates a DTE-to-DTE connection. <strong>The</strong> common sight ofan installation technician crouched over a 9-way connector swapping pins 2 and 3, tomake one end’s receiver listen to the other end’s driver, has yet to disappear.Figure 6.19 <strong>The</strong> null modemDCD 1RD 2TD 3DTR 4GND 5DSR 6RTS 7CTS 8RI 9DB9S connectors1 DCD2 RD3 TD4 DTR5 GND6 DSR7 RTS8 CTS9 RIEIA-232F’s transmission distance is limited by its unbalanced design and restrictedTable 6.2 Major electrical characteristics of EIA-232F, EIA-422 and EIA-485Interface EIA-232F EIA-422 EIA-485Line type Unbalanced, point to point Balanced, differential,multidrop (one driver per bus)Balanced, differential,multiple drivers per bus (halfduplex)Line impedance Not applicable 100Ω 120ΩMax. line lengthLoad dependent, typically15m depending oncapacitanceL ≈ 10 5 /B metresB = bit rate, kB/sMax. recommended 1200m,depending on attenuationMax data rate 20kB/s 10MB/s 10MB/sDriverOutput voltage ±5 to ±15V loaded with 3–7kΩ+V = logic 0, –V = logic 1±10V max differentialunloaded, ±2V min loadedwith 100Ω±6V max differentialunloaded, ±1.5V min loadedwith 54ΩShort circuit current 500mA max 150mA max 150mA to gnd, 250mA to -7or +12VRise time4% of unit interval (1ms max)30V/µs max. slew rate10% of unit interval (min20ns)30% of unit intervalOutput with power off > 300Ω output resistance ±100µA max leakage > 12kΩ output resistanceReceiverSensitivity ±3V max thresholds ±200mV ±200mVInput impedance 3kΩ–7kΩ, < 2500pF 4kΩ min 12kΩCommon mode range Not applicable ±7V +12 to -7V
